/// <summary>Snippet for DeleteEnvironment</summary> public void DeleteEnvironment() { // Snippet: DeleteEnvironment(string, CallSettings) // Create client EnvironmentsClient environmentsClient = EnvironmentsClient.Create(); // Initialize request argument(s) string name = ""; // Make the request Operation <Empty, OperationMetadata> response = environmentsClient.DeleteEnvironment(name); // Poll until the returned long-running operation is complete Operation <Empty, OperationMetadata> completedResponse = response.PollUntilCompleted(); // Retrieve the operation result Empty result = completedResponse.Result; // Or get the name of the operation string operationName = response.Name; // This name can be stored, then the long-running operation retrieved later by name Operation <Empty, OperationMetadata> retrievedResponse = environmentsClient.PollOnceDeleteEnvironment(operationName); // Check if the retrieved long-running operation has completed if (retrievedResponse.IsCompleted) { // If it has completed, then access the result Empty retrievedResult = retrievedResponse.Result; } // End snippet }

/// <summary>Snippet for ListEnvironments</summary> public void ListEnvironmentsRequestObject() { // Snippet: ListEnvironments(ListEnvironmentsRequest, CallSettings) // Create client EnvironmentsClient environmentsClient = EnvironmentsClient.Create(); // Initialize request argument(s) ListEnvironmentsRequest request = new ListEnvironmentsRequest { ParentAsAgentName = AgentName.FromProject("[PROJECT]"), }; // Make the request PagedEnumerable <ListEnvironmentsResponse, gcdv::Environment> response = environmentsClient.ListEnvironments(request); // Iterate over all response items, lazily performing RPCs as required foreach (gcdv::Environment item in response) { // Do something with each item Console.WriteLine(item); } // Or iterate over pages (of server-defined size), performing one RPC per page foreach (ListEnvironmentsResponse page in response.AsRawResponses()) { // Do something with each page of items Console.WriteLine("A page of results:"); foreach (gcdv::Environment item in page) { // Do something with each item Console.WriteLine(item); } } // Or retrieve a single page of known size (unless it's the final page), performing as many RPCs as required int pageSize = 10; Page <gcdv::Environment> singlePage = response.ReadPage(pageSize); // Do something with the page of items Console.WriteLine($"A page of {pageSize} results (unless it's the final page):"); foreach (gcdv::Environment item in singlePage) { // Do something with each item Console.WriteLine(item); } // Store the pageToken, for when the next page is required. string nextPageToken = singlePage.NextPageToken; // End snippet }
